typeCheck

public Expression typeCheck(StaticContext env,
                            ItemType contextItemType)
                     throws XPathException
Description copied from interface: Expression
Perform type checking of an expression and its subexpressions.

This checks statically that the operands of the expression have the correct type; if necessary it generates code to do run-time type checking or type conversion. A static type error is reported only if execution cannot possibly succeed, that is, if a run-time type error is inevitable. The call may return a modified form of the expression.

This method is called after all references to functions and variables have been resolved to the declaration of the function or variable. However, the types of such functions and variables may not be accurately known if they have not been explicitly declared.

Specified by:
typeCheck in interface Expression
Parameters:
env - the static context of the expression
contextItemType - the static type of "." at the point where this expression is invoked. The parameter is set to null if it is known statically that the context item will be undefined. If the type of the context item is not known statically, the argument is set to Type.ITEM_TYPE
Returns:
the original expression, rewritten to perform necessary run-time type checks, and to perform other type-related optimizations
Throws:
XPathException

iterate

public SequenceIterator iterate(XPathContext context)
                         throws XPathException
Return an Iterator to iterate over the values of a sequence. The value of every expression can be regarded as a sequence, so this method is supported for all expressions. This default implementation relies on the process() method: it "pushes" the results of the instruction to a sequence in memory, and then iterates over this in-memory sequence. In principle instructions should implement a pipelined iterate() method that avoids the overhead of intermediate storage.

Specified by:
iterate in interface Expression
Overrides:
iterate in class Instruction
Parameters:
context - supplies the context for evaluation
Returns:
a SequenceIterator that can be used to iterate over the result of the expression
Throws:
XPathException - if any dynamic error occurs evaluating the expression
